Font Size: a A A

Research And Implementation Of Container Cloud Platform For Mircoservice Architecture

Posted on:2021-05-17Degree:MasterType:Thesis
Country:ChinaCandidate:Q Y LiuFull Text:PDF
GTID:2428330632962916Subject:Computer Science and Technology
Abstract/Summary:PDF Full Text Request
With the development of Internet and computer technology,the scale of all kinds of Internet enterprises is expanding,and the internal business of enterprises involves more and more application fields.However,most enterprises adopt the more traditional application landing mode,that is,the application landing mode with server or virtual machine as the basic deployment unit.At the same time,in the face of more and more huge applications,most enterprises use micro service architecture to reconstruct their business.However,the technical system of microservice development is very complex,and corresponding supporting projects are needed to support microservice development,operation and maintenance.And most enterprises have not done a good support.Based on the above problems,this paper designs a container cloud platform for microservice architecture.The platform is for the internal use of enterprises,which is used to optimize the internal application landing management scheme.The platform can carry out unified deployment and management of internal applications of enterprises,improve the utilization efficiency of server resources,and reduce the work cost of operation and maintenance personnel.At the same time,for the complexity of development and operation and maintenance brought by enterprise application microservice architecture,provide rich internal solutions of the platform.The research includes the following three parts:1)research and implementation of the key technology of full link tracking based on network agent,research on the related technology of realizing full link tracking between services in the platform,and finally realize a full link tracking system,which can monitor the calling relationship between services in the platform.2)Research and implementation of key technologies of multi tenant in container cloud platform,research on related technologies to realize multi tenant system of the platform,and realize multi tenant system,realize fine-grained permission division and resource isolation between different users.3)Research and implementation of container cloud platform for microservice architecture:it realizes a container cloud platform,provides unified platform resource management function,and provides full link tracking,continuous integration and other functions to reduce the application maintenance complexity brought by microservice architecture,and has a relatively complete authority system,isolates the computing resources among users,and ensures the user computing resources Security.Finally,this paper implements a container cloud platform for microservice architecture.The platform can manage and arrange the containers in the cluster,and manage the server,image and other related platform resources.It provides the monitoring function of the running state of the container and the server to meet the needs of controlling and alarming the real-time running state of the application in the operation and maintenance.The platform provides full link tracking function to track and record the mutual calls of services within the platform in real time.When the service failure causes the unavailability of the service chain,it can quickly locate the failure service.The platform provides continuous integration function,and realizes the full automation of application from code to container deployment.Meanwhile,it provides rich load balancing strategies to improve the throughput and availability of the system.The platform provides multi tenant function,which isolates resources among different tenants to ensure the security of user resources.Finally,the paper tests the functions of the platform to verify the usability of the platform.
Keywords/Search Tags:Container cloud platform, microservice architecture, distributed tracing system, multi-tenant system
PDF Full Text Request
Related items